Closed Bug 1775351 Opened 2 years ago Closed 2 years ago

`linear(...)` easing: Computed value should split linear stop value into two if for entries with both `linear-stop-length` set

Categories

(Core :: CSS Transitions and Animations, defect)

defect

Tracking

()

RESOLVED FIXED
104 Branch
Tracking Status
firefox104 --- fixed

People

(Reporter: dshin, Assigned: dshin)

References

Details

Attachments

(2 files)

As per comment thread https://github.com/w3c/csswg-drafts/pull/6533/files#r900402431

This matches the behaviour of linear-gradient.

Assignee: nobody → dshin
Status: NEW → ASSIGNED
See Also: → 1764126
Summary: `linear(...)` easing: Computed value should split linear stop values if both `linear-stop-length` are set → `linear(...)` easing: Computed value should split linear stop value into two if for entries with both `linear-stop-length` set
Severity: -- → S3
Attachment #9282281 - Attachment description: Bug 1775351: `linear(...)` easing: Computed value should split linear stop value into two if for entries with both `linear-stop-length` set. r=emilio → Bug 1775351: Part 1: `linear(...)` easing: Computed value should split linear stop value into two if for entries with both `linear-stop-length` set. r=emilio
Attachment #9282281 - Attachment description: Bug 1775351: Part 1: `linear(...)` easing: Computed value should split linear stop value into two if for entries with both `linear-stop-length` set. r=emilio → Bug 1775351: Part 1: `linear(...)` easing: Parsing should split a linear stop value into two for entries with both `linear-stop-length` set. r=emilio
Pushed by dshin@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/e900fb167e26
Part 1: `linear(...)` easing: Parsing should split a linear stop value into two for entries with both `linear-stop-length` set. r=emilio
https://hg.mozilla.org/integration/autoland/rev/4afc18c58426
Part 2: `linear(...)` easing: Simplify piecewise linear implementation given parsing simplification. r=emilio
Created web-platform-tests PR https://github.com/web-platform-tests/wpt/pull/34585 for changes under testing/web-platform/tests

Backed out for causing build bustages

Flags: needinfo?(dshin)

Collided with another change from me that landed. My bad - Fix ETA when bug 1775335 lands on central

Flags: needinfo?(dshin)
Upstream PR was closed without merging
Pushed by dshin@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/1d15e87bbdb1
Part 1: `linear(...)` easing: Parsing should split a linear stop value into two for entries with both `linear-stop-length` set. r=emilio
https://hg.mozilla.org/integration/autoland/rev/009e9166463b
Part 2: `linear(...)` easing: Simplify piecewise linear implementation given parsing simplification. r=emilio
Status: ASSIGNED → RESOLVED
Closed: 2 years ago
Resolution: --- → FIXED
Target Milestone: --- → 104 Branch
Upstream PR merged by moz-wptsync-bot
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: